Land 1849 TN Hardeman Simpson William


Description
Hardeman Co., TN, Entries C/1478


Source Text
State of Tennessee Hardiman County. By virtue of Entry No. 1523 dated the 11th sept 1849 made in pursuance of the 4th section of an act passed the 2nd Nov. 1847 Chapter 20 & by virtue of the fees in hand paid I have awarded to William Simpson this plat & certificate of svy. to wit: I have seized for William Simpson 154 Acres of Land situate in the County aforesaid in Range 1 & section 2 of the 9th surveyors District on the waters of Big Hatchie River.

Beginning at a stake with a chestnut & a Poplar pointers a north west corner of Entry No. 1419 for 200 Acres made in the name of Daniel Burnett on the East boundary line of Entry 1219 for 200 Acres made in the name of W. Brumblow & runs north with said line 30 poles to a dogwood with a Hickory & Plumb pointers on the south boundary line of Entry No. 502 for 200 Acres Thence East 100 poles to a Blk oak with a Blk gum & Blk oak pointers a south East corner of the same. Thence north with the East boundary line 49 poles to an Ash with a Blk oak & 2 Elm pointers a corner of the same. Thence East 102 poles to a Hicory with a Blk oak & white oak pointers a south East corner of the same. Thence north with the East boundary line 204 poles to a Blk oak with a Blk oak and Hickory pointers on the south boundary line of Entry No. 1440 for 195 Acres made in the name of D. Patrs Heirs. Thence East with the same 41 poles to a stake with a Dogwood Hickory and white oak pointers on the County line. Thence south with the same 422 poles to a stake with a Dogwood white oak & Blk oak pointers on the north boundary line of said Entry No. 1219 for 200 Acres. Thence west with the same 15 poles to a Blk oak the south East corner of said Entry No. 1419 for 200 Acres. Thence south with the East boundary line 139 poles to a Dogwood with a white oak & 2 Hickory pointers the North East corner of the same. Thence west with the north boundary line 228 poles to the beginning.

Surveyed the 4th of Oct. 1850 By Thos. W. Hudson C. S. Wm. Simpson Louis Grantham CC. Given under my hand at office this 11th sept. 1849. B. D. Casey Entry Taker.
